First-click acknowledgment
First-click attribution designs debt conversions to the channel that first presented a potential client to your brand name. This method allows marketing experts to better comprehend the recognition stage of their advertising channel and maximize marketing costs.

This design is very easy to implement and comprehend, and it supplies visibility into the channels that are most efficient at bring in initial consumer interest. Nevertheless, it overlooks succeeding interactions and can result in a misalignment of advertising and marketing approaches and purposes.

For example, let's state that a prospective consumer uncovers your organization through a Facebook ad. If you utilize a first-click attribution design, all debt for the sale would go to the Facebook ad. This could cause you to prioritize Facebook ads over other advertising initiatives, such as top quality search or retargeting projects.

Last-click acknowledgment
The Last-Click acknowledgment version appoints conversion credit to the final marketing channel or touchpoint that the customer communicated with before making a purchase. While this method provides simplicity, it can stop working to think about exactly how other advertising efforts influenced the buyer journey. Various other versions, such as the Time-Decay and Data-Driven Acknowledgment versions, supply even more exact understandings right into advertising performance.

Last-Click Attribution is easy to set up and can streamline ROI estimations for your advertising and marketing projects. Nevertheless, it can ignore crucial payments from other advertising channels. For instance, a client may see your Facebook ad, after that click a Google ad before making a purchase. The last Google advertisement obtains the conversion debt, yet the preliminary Facebook ad played an important role in the consumer trip.

U-shaped attribution
Unlike straight attribution designs, U-shaped attribution acknowledges the relevance of both understanding and conversion. It appoints 40% of credit history to the first and last touchpoint, while the remaining 20% is distributed equally among the center communications. This model is a great choice for marketing professionals that intend to prioritize list building and conversion while identifying the significance of center touchpoints.
